Recently, the renowned evaluation organization DXOMARK unveiled the imaging test results for the iPhone Air. According to DXOMARK's latest sixth-edition imaging benchmark assessment, the iPhone Air attained a score of 141 points, placing it 41st on the global imaging rankings. This performance is on a par with that of the iPhone 13 Pro series and the Xiaomi 11 Ultra. Notably, the iPhone Air is outfitted with just a single rear camera. Nevertheless, the performance of its main camera comes remarkably close to that of the main cameras found in Apple's high-end series, enabling it to capture high-quality photos. However, the absence of telephoto and ultra-wide-angle lenses restricts its flexibility in shooting from different perspectives and its capabilities for long-distance imaging.
